The document discusses the archetypal mythological hero and identifies common traits among heroes from stories and myths. Some common traits of the archetypal hero include an unusual birth, leaving their family to be raised by others, experiencing a traumatic event that triggers a quest, receiving supernatural help or possessing a special weapon, proving themselves on their quest, undergoing a symbolic journey and suffering an unhealable wound, achieving atonement with their father figure, and experiencing a spiritual reward or apotheosis at the end of their journey. Examples of heroes that embody many of these traits are given, such as Luke Skywalker, Simba, King Arthur, Moses, and William Wallace.
